EXECUTIVE SUMMARY:
This staff report asks the City Council to affirm the approval of Precise Plan 2023-011 (PP2023-011) as recommended by the Planning and Housing Commission. PP2023-011 demonstrates the site layout and other physical features associated with the development of 25 multifamily units. The development is for affordable, permanent supportive housing and will set aside 19 units for low income households, five units for moderate income households, and one onsite manager's unit. The General Plan designation of the project site is High Density Residential (HDR), which is intended for multifamily development at a density range of 15-36 dwellings per acre (du/ac). The project's density is 34.7 du/ac.

BACKGROUND & HISTORY:
Project History
The project site was formerly occupied by mobile homes before the units were removed in 2016 to accommodate the widening of State Route 91 (SR 91).
